Routine - Food
Warning Issued
High Priority - Time/temperature control for safety food cold held at greater than 41 degrees Fahrenheit. In reach-in cooler for 1 hour: chicken tenders 48f, raw chicken wings 56f.
Intermediate -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Tools, cigarettes, and trash bags stored in hand wash sink by 3 compartment sink. Operator removed items during inspection. Corrected On-Site
Intermediate - No proof of required state approved employee training provided for employee hired more than 60 days ago.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. Employees all over 60 days, operator unable to provide proof of training during inspection. Warning
Basic - Cold holding equipment not maintained in good repair. Do not store time/temperature control for safety food in this unit until the unit is repaired. Cold holding units on make line in disrepair. Per operator, parts are ordered to repair them.
Basic - Hotel and Restaurant license decal not displayed on mobile food dispensing vehicle.
